Configure the accounting foundation
Map operational events to the chart of accounts and control when financial periods accept postings.

Before you start
- A reviewed chart of accounts
- Business base currency
- Finance administration permission
Complete the workflow
- 1
Review default accounts
Confirm account codes, types and normal balances. System accounts can be renamed where allowed but should not be repurposed.
- 2
Complete mappings
Map tax, inventory, receivables, payables, revenue, cash, loyalty, vouchers and payment methods to valid accounts.
- 3
Open accounting periods
Transactions can post only into an open period. Use locks and closes to protect reviewed results.
- 4
Run diagnostics
Resolve missing mappings and unposted operational sources before relying on trial balance, profit and loss, or balance sheet reports.
Useful tips
- Correct posted journals with reversals, never deletion.
- Restrict setup permission separately from financial report access.
Troubleshooting
An operation reports a missing accounting mapping
Open Accounting Setup, assign the named mapping to an active account, then retry the operation.
